Home remedies for maintaining a healthy weight and reducing body fat during this Ramadan!

Ramadan is a holy month for Muslims around the world, where fasting is observed from dawn till dusk. It is a time for spiritual reflection and self-discipline, but it can also be challenging for those looking to maintain their body weight and reduce extra body fat. In this article, we will explore some effective home remedies for maintaining body weight and reducing extra body fat during Ramadan.

Eat a Balanced Diet

During Ramadan, eating a balanced diet that includes all the essential nutrients is important. The meals should be rich in protein, fiber, and healthy fats, and low in carbohydrates and sugars. You should also avoid processed and fried foods and opt for healthier options like fruits, vegetables, and lean proteins.

Suhur and Iftar

It is essential to have a healthy suhur meal before sunrise and a nutritious iftar meal after sunset during Ramadan. A healthy suhur meal can help to keep you full and energized throughout the day, while a nutritious iftar meal can help to replenish your body with essential nutrients. Try to include complex carbohydrates, healthy fats, and proteins in your meals to keep you full for longer periods.

Dates

Dates are a staple food during Ramadan and are packed with essential nutrients. They are rich in fiber, vitamins, and minerals, and can help to boost energy levels and reduce hunger pangs. Dates are also a natural source of sugar, which can help to satisfy sweet cravings during the fasting period.

Water

Drinking plenty of water is crucial during Ramadan to prevent dehydration and to keep your body hydrated. Try to drink at least 8-10 glasses of water during the non-fasting hours to keep yourself hydrated and energized.

Herbal Teas

Herbal teas are a great way to keep yourself hydrated and to promote weight loss during Ramadan. They can help to boost metabolism, reduce hunger pangs, and aid digestion. Some of the best herbal teas for weight loss and fat reduction during Ramadan include green tea, black tea, and chamomile tea

Exercise

Exercising during Ramadan can help to maintain body weight and reduce extra body fat. You can opt for simple exercises like walking, jogging, or cycling during non-fasting hours. You can also practice yoga or meditation to keep yourself relaxed and energized during the fasting period.

In conclusion, maintaining body weight and reducing extra body fat during Ramadan requires a combination of healthy habits and home remedies. By eating a balanced diet, having a healthy suhur and iftar meal, consuming dates, drinking plenty of water, drinking herbal teas, and exercising regularly, you can effectively maintain your body weight and reduce extra body fat during Ramadan. Remember to be consistent and patient, and to consult your healthcare provider before starting any new exercise or diet routine.
